  1. Hi...
    I tried to write mpeg files to make a vcd using Nero! but some mpeg files work..some dont? how come
    it tells me something like needed mpeg 1 for ....then stream encoding not valid for a [super] videocd
    mpeg file not suitable for such a disk..
    why is that so? can some1 help me on how to be able to make it work? thank you!

  2. First you should probably understand what the VCD and SVCD format specifications are, refer to:
    http://www.vcdhelp.com/vcd.htm
    and
    http://www.vcdhelp.com/svcd.htm

    These specifications are what Nero looks for, if your mpeg file does not fit those specifications, then it will warn you about it (as you found out).

    You can either let Nero re-encode your mpegs to the correct format then burn. Or you can do it in another program, then burn with Nero.

  5. ok. if it won't re-encode in Nero, then generally speaking, the mpeg you have is of a "poorer" specification / quality than whichever you want to burn VCD or SVCD standard. In this case, it is probably not worth persuing it and find something of "better" quality worth burning. Because, even if you eventually get it in the end, the play back quality may be of poor quality and you have wasted your time and efforts.
